{ "info": { "author": "Daan van der Kallen", "author_email": "mail@daanvdk.com", "bugtrack_url": null, "classifiers": [ "Development Status :: 4 - Beta", "Intended Audience :: Developers", "License :: OSI Approved :: MIT License", "Operating System :: OS Independent", "Programming Language :: Python",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.4",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7", "Topic :: Utilities" ], "description": "", "description_content_type": "",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/daanvdk/is_valid", "keywords": "validation,nested,predicates", "license": "MIT", "maintainer": "", "maintainer_email": "", "name": "is-valid", "package_url": "https://pypi.org/project/is-valid/", "platform": "", "project_url": "https://pypi.org/project/is-valid/", "project_urls": { "Homepage": "https://github.com/daanvdk/is_valid" }, "release_url": "https://pypi.org/project/is-valid/0.8.0/", "requires_dist": null, "requires_python": "", "summary": "A small validation library.", "version": "0.8.0" }, "last_serial": 5124164, "releases": { "0.1.0": [ { "comment_text": "", "digests": { "md5": "5314b1388752cf23147144ec1318a5f8", "sha256": "ab0e8c5c8b9b27451ccd0783686546b18db69685d5f16f54839c83f5f1db76d9" }, "downloads": -1, "filename": "is_valid-0.1.0.tar.gz", "has_sig": false, "md5_digest": "5314b1388752cf23147144ec1318a5f8",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3196, "upload_time": "2017-08-25T08:30:03", "url": "https://files.pythonhosted.org/packages/7e/d2/ac28ba3991a840f4029cee7d42d6da6c71dff6b776ee0579bbf6e1fb1631/is_valid-0.1.0.tar.gz" } ], "0.1.1": [ { "comment_text": "", "digests": { "md5": "76bd730e598b6c9480a4aabb7dfaf816", "sha256": "0291ea08c3a532bf5366a31e5dd4fecb68d71242c2a96f60d3a92d926d0d9a2f" }, "downloads": -1, "filename": "is_valid-0.1.1.tar.gz", "has_sig": false, "md5_digest": "76bd730e598b6c9480a4aabb7dfaf816",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 2325, "upload_time": "2017-08-25T08:36:59", "url": "https://files.pythonhosted.org/packages/93/36/0ef6004763668beed6c3ba2c21dc0eae91f18cc8a05dab8329502b8d734b/is_valid-0.1.1.tar.gz" } ], "0.2.0": [ { "comment_text": "", "digests": { "md5": "8ba973e4349b29e472fb885a1215bec6", "sha256": "77450acc101f387f28067e0dcfbbb82b520ba1f4a3356734484141e793548c79" }, "downloads": -1, "filename": "is_valid-0.2.0.tar.gz", "has_sig": false, "md5_digest": "8ba973e4349b29e472fb885a1215bec6",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3662, "upload_time": "2017-08-26T02:12:53", "url": "https://files.pythonhosted.org/packages/d6/81/70a765d1c3368b305451822d70d5a67f53b1a7d5b4da0a48bf5749b59921/is_valid-0.2.0.tar.gz" } ], "0.2.1": [ { "comment_text": "", "digests": { "md5": "f13467c1c6681e5abefd3126601bb4a5", "sha256": "fb372f55c7db885949eb8593f694e2798d4fc674e571c18296c306320634ff3e" }, "downloads": -1, "filename": "is_valid-0.2.1.tar.gz", "has_sig": false, "md5_digest": "f13467c1c6681e5abefd3126601bb4a5",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 3839, "upload_time": "2017-08-27T16:09:17", "url": "https://files.pythonhosted.org/packages/be/a8/627eeba941f4922c63f41484a455a60667ddc64df212d8167c5a4615f697/is_valid-0.2.1.tar.gz" } ], "0.3.0": [ { "comment_text": "", "digests": { "md5": "612bf9cb088641868b18c2b6e6d9df01", "sha256": "6e22805eb3a503c3091ccada7fef85b4075be558287262911a0302e7fc7f5529" }, "downloads": -1, "filename": "is_valid-0.3.0.tar.gz", "has_sig": false, "md5_digest": "612bf9cb088641868b18c2b6e6d9df01",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.3", "size": 6000, "upload_time": "2017-10-11T18:03:04", "url": "https://files.pythonhosted.org/packages/7a/a5/2eab580b946b2639a4f223a7544465269d6e7a3db625332aafedb6709737/is_valid-0.3.0.tar.gz" } ], "0.3.0.1": [ { "comment_text": "", "digests": { "md5": "13a048bf60d69d527c6546d4b329bffd", "sha256": "5a8cccee7a5c74a9d6c3f867ad5be32fb1838f8cd42749c2e17376b9d718603f" }, "downloads": -1, "filename": "is_valid-0.3.0.1.tar.gz", "has_sig": false, "md5_digest": "13a048bf60d69d527c6546d4b329bffd",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 6180, "upload_time": "2017-10-20T09:00:51", "url": "https://files.pythonhosted.org/packages/51/d2/2066672102703a932339c891f1b09c1245d939a8eec5e79bd6c2916c4647/is_valid-0.3.0.1.tar.gz" } ], "0.4.0": [ { "comment_text": "", "digests": { "md5": "35b593ac01478ab151c041629b342241", "sha256": "13bd26578155f13d025d5dcac4a97923f4c262079ab92e872dfb3d328d506100" }, "downloads": -1, "filename": "is_valid-0.4.0.tar.gz", "has_sig": false, "md5_digest": "35b593ac01478ab151c041629b342241",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 8983, "upload_time": "2017-11-26T16:40:52", "url": "https://files.pythonhosted.org/packages/84/34/5db1e32d5d00ddfc4cb3380841c7f0b8fcb0c106ef6f11bf5be16eb3c323/is_valid-0.4.0.tar.gz" } ], "0.5.0": [ { "comment_text": "", "digests": { "md5": "298cd9a7a21ef94a40bd6d7096d74385", "sha256": "f06f5f87a48ca035f8fef2cabc1bb12eac1c2a1acc029a04cfc548a436c0d7b1" }, "downloads": -1, "filename": "is_valid-0.5.0.tar.gz", "has_sig": false, "md5_digest": "298cd9a7a21ef94a40bd6d7096d74385",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12442, "upload_time": "2018-01-12T01:44:59", "url": "https://files.pythonhosted.org/packages/cc/ef/071ad75a25cbe8089aaa826d9a42f9bb13539defb33f562398a45e3998ff/is_valid-0.5.0.tar.gz" } ], "0.5.1": [ { "comment_text": "", "digests": { "md5": "2ee0796ca28e8744d1155a62d9c38b1a", "sha256": "2b432224d6cc857c87ade5c6f3bf053ee7671f3894409ba47aec04422639ee6f" }, "downloads": -1, "filename": "is_valid-0.5.1.tar.gz", "has_sig": false, "md5_digest": "2ee0796ca28e8744d1155a62d9c38b1a",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 12423, "upload_time": "2018-01-12T14:08:29", "url": "https://files.pythonhosted.org/packages/52/f3/eaca88d3d39672b33639366e90d7bb893a5b64c471269a61c22a75a6195c/is_valid-0.5.1.tar.gz" } ], "0.6.0": [ { "comment_text": "", "digests": { "md5": "c036c90a1e0b9b5c1a772ff972bd7c57", "sha256": "4fd101be7954457c0c83693dca832e2a1b3e51be1aa726bbaba518e001e68dd5" }, "downloads": -1, "filename": "is_valid-0.6.0.tar.gz", "has_sig": false, "md5_digest": "c036c90a1e0b9b5c1a772ff972bd7c57",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 13279, "upload_time": "2018-01-17T21:32:19", "url": "https://files.pythonhosted.org/packages/d8/da/26f49f16820be4c11164a1a5ae7a1ae7cf36f80c4d67a2159e1b0c1459d7/is_valid-0.6.0.tar.gz" } ], "0.7.0": [ { "comment_text": "", "digests": { "md5": "710a2a3d833caf43625f31f2bf9eb05b", "sha256": "243993e45f04bf468c6648a2e073a729a49074a3f51a222136807a7b7a3fddd5" }, "downloads": -1, "filename": "is_valid-0.7.0.tar.gz", "has_sig": false, "md5_digest": "710a2a3d833caf43625f31f2bf9eb05b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 13262, "upload_time": "2018-03-01T21:49:52", "url": "https://files.pythonhosted.org/packages/ac/6c/36a11e8608ef7f1669dfc9199c671fcd08c13c19ecda46a268f95730daf5/is_valid-0.7.0.tar.gz" } ], "0.7.1": [ { "comment_text": "", "digests": { "md5": "0774387028bcf31f054e8e0fbba122af", "sha256": "43d605b0fdb71912d11c360bfea6acbb8896da9b16535685d40043699a2b1e54" }, "downloads": -1, "filename": "is_valid-0.7.1.tar.gz", "has_sig": false, "md5_digest": "0774387028bcf31f054e8e0fbba122af",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 13478, "upload_time": "2018-07-03T11:23:26", "url": "https://files.pythonhosted.org/packages/12/3c/17516a763c75300e03e3fb6bd2439ba37c75941e52661fa4c0d65bd3899e/is_valid-0.7.1.tar.gz" } ], "0.8.0": [ { "comment_text": "", "digests": { "md5": "7c4b2c9432bb547e60febac695809089", "sha256": "d4a451d52b36f5119d5fd0c03ca62750fff1e028ffd63723ef49d7ee4c13aea5" }, "downloads": -1, "filename": "is_valid-0.8.0.tar.gz", "has_sig": false, "md5_digest": "7c4b2c9432bb547e60febac695809089",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 13678, "upload_time": "2019-04-10T13:30:34", "url": "https://files.pythonhosted.org/packages/b0/ab/bb3bbb986ef15e268171ba0f483f039a435412a1921029e7e40ef5f58881/is_valid-0.8.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"7c4b2c9432bb547e60febac695809089", "sha256": "d4a451d52b36f5119d5fd0c03ca62750fff1e028ffd63723ef49d7ee4c13aea5" }, "downloads": -1, "filename": "is_valid-0.8.0.tar.gz", "has_sig": false, "md5_digest": "7c4b2c9432bb547e60febac695809089",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 13678, "upload_time": "2019-04-10T13:30:34", "url": "https://files.pythonhosted.org/packages/b0/ab/bb3bbb986ef15e268171ba0f483f039a435412a1921029e7e40ef5f58881/is_valid-0.8.0.tar.gz" } ] }